Understanding Modern Electrical Demands
Contemporary electrical loads far exceed what building codes required even twenty years ago. Today’s homes power multiple computers, large appliances, electric vehicle chargers, sophisticated HVAC systems, and countless electronic devices simultaneously. Many older properties’ electrical systems struggle to meet these demands safely, leading to frequent breaker trips, flickering lights, or more serious hazards including overheated wiring that can ignite fires.
Electrical panel capacity determines how much power homes can safely draw simultaneously. Older panels rated at 100 amps provided adequate service when homes had fewer electrical demands, but modern needs often require 200-amp or even 400-amp service supporting expanded circuits for kitchen remodels, home offices, workshops, and electric vehicle charging infrastructure.
Circuit distribution throughout properties affects both convenience and safety. Properly designed electrical systems dedicate appropriate circuits to major appliances, preventing overloads when multiple devices operate simultaneously. Insufficient circuits force homeowners to choose between running certain appliances or risk overloading circuits that can trip breakers or, worse, overheat wiring creating fire risks.
Electrical Safety Considerations
Safety represents the paramount concern in all electrical work, as improper installations or deteriorating systems create serious hazards including electrical fires, electrocution risks, and equipment damage. Professional electricians understand safety protocols, proper installation methods, and code requirements ensuring work meets stringent standards protecting property and occupants.
Ground fault circuit interrupter (GFCI) protection in moisture-prone areas including kitchens, bathrooms, garages, and outdoor outlets prevents potentially fatal electrical shocks. Modern codes require GFCI protection in these locations, but many older properties lack this critical safety feature until professional upgrades add appropriate protection.
Arc fault circuit interrupter (AFCI) protection prevents electrical fires caused by damaged wiring, loose connections, or deteriorating insulation. These sophisticated devices detect dangerous arcing conditions and shut off power before fires ignite. Code requirements increasingly mandate AFCI protection, particularly in bedroom circuits where sleeping occupants might not notice fire symptoms immediately.
Proper grounding systems protect both people and equipment from electrical faults. Quality grounding ensures fault currents can safely dissipate, preventing dangerous voltage levels on normally non-current-carrying metal surfaces while protecting sensitive electronics from damaging power surges.
Panel Upgrade Necessity and Process
Electrical panel upgrades become necessary when existing service capacity cannot safely support current or planned electrical loads. Signs indicating upgrade needs include frequent breaker trips, dimming lights when major appliances operate, inability to add new circuits, outdated panel technology like fuse boxes, or electrical inspections revealing code violations or safety concerns.
The upgrade process typically involves coordinating with utility companies to upgrade service connections, installing new panels with appropriate amperage ratings, redistributing and potentially adding circuits, updating grounding systems, and ensuring all work meets current electrical codes. Licensed electricians manage these complex projects, securing necessary permits and coordinating inspections ensuring code compliance.
Modern panels offer enhanced safety features including better arc fault and ground fault protection, improved circuit organization allowing easier troubleshooting and maintenance, and expansion capacity supporting future electrical needs without requiring another upgrade.
Electric Vehicle Infrastructure
Electric vehicle adoption drives significant residential electrical demands, as home EV charging represents the most convenient and economical charging option for most owners. Installing proper EV charging infrastructure requires electrical assessments, potential panel upgrades, dedicated high-amperage circuits, and appropriate charging equipment installation.
Level 2 EV chargers delivering significantly faster charging than standard outlets require 240-volt dedicated circuits typically rated 40-50 amps. Many homes require panel upgrades supporting these substantial additional loads, particularly when installing multiple chargers or combining EV charging with other major electrical additions.
Professional EV charging installation ensures proper equipment sizing, optimal charger placement, code-compliant installation, and necessary permits and inspections. Improper installations can create fire hazards, damage vehicles’ charging systems, or void home insurance coverage, making professional installation essential despite DIY temptations.
